HP Color LaserJet Enterprise M751dn error 50.3: Fix
The HP Color LaserJet Enterprise M751dn error 50.3 is a technical warning regarding low fuser temperature. This error occurs when the sensor detects that the heating element is not reaching enough heat to properly fuse toner onto the paper. Checking the power source is usually the first recommended step. Common causes
- 1Faulty thermal lamp inside the fuser.
- 2Inadequate power connection providing insufficient amperage.
- 3Defective temperature sensor.
- 4Premature fuser wear due to heavy usage.
Solutions
Quick Diagnosis
The 50.3 error blocks print jobs from starting. If the panel shows this code immediately after turning the unit on, it is likely that the fuser lamp has reached the end of its life.Step-by-Step Solution
- Power off the printer and unplug it for 30 seconds.
- Ensure it is not connected to a power strip or UPS that provides insufficient power.
- Check that the fuser cover is properly closed.
- Power the unit back on and wait for the warm-up cycle.
